Somali Prime Minister Meets Presidential Candidates

Mogadishu (PP News Desk) — The Prime Minister of Somalia Mohammed Hussein Roble has held a meeting with presidential candidates in Mogadishu.

The meeting revolved around strengthening security in the capital and preparing Somalia for inclusive and transparent elections. Presidents of Galmudug and Hirshabelle attended the meeting.

Roble assured Presidential candidate that inclusive and transparent elections will take place in Somalia.

“We discussed the political situation and agreed to work together on security” wrote in Facebook Abdirahman Abdishakur, a presidential candidate.

President Mohamed Abdullahi Mohamed endorsed the September 17 electoral model following a declaration by Prime Minister Roble that the Federal Government of Somalia “is committed to facilitating elections based on 17 September agreement and Baidoa Recommendations”.

President Mohamed will address the Federal Parliament on elections and the executive decision to have the mandate extension reversed “in the national interest of Somalia”.
